Recreational Pot Use on Hold in NH

Lawmakers said they want to see how other states regulate marijuana first.

A New Hampshire House committee recently voted to kill a bill aimed at legalizing the recreational use of marijuana, according to The Eagle-Tribune.

The House Criminal Justice and Public Safety Committee voted 11-7 to recommend killing the bill, with some lawmakers saying they want to see what other states do before considering legalized marijuana use. Even if the bill were to pass the Legislature, Gov. Maggie Hassan has said she'll veto it.

Supporters of the bill remain hopeful that a similar proposal will eventually be approved in New Hampshire.
